Begin with changing the bulbs. Complete this for the entire house, not just the kitchen. The usual light bulbs are the incandescent type, which must be replaced with compact fluorescent lightbulbs, which save energy. Although costing a little more originally, these kinds of bulbs last as long as ten of the standard type as well as using a lot less energy. Making use of these kinds of longer-lasting lightbulbs has the actual benefit that many fewer lightbulbs make it into landfills. Along with different light bulbs, you need to learn to leave the lights off if they are not needed. The family spends a lot of time in the cooking area, and how typically does the kitchen light go on in the morning and is left on all day long. And it’s not confined to the kitchen, it happens in other parts of the house also. Try keeping the lights off until you absolutely need them, and notice how much electricity you can save.

The ingredients needed to cook Kelly’s Beef and Broccoli:
  1. Prepare 1 lb top round steak
  2. Take 3 tbsp cornstarch
  3. Get 1/2 cup low sodium soy sauce
  4. Take 3 tbsp light brown sugar
  5. Use 1 tbsp minced garlic
  6. Take 2 tsp grated ginger
  7. Take 2 tbsp vegetable oil
  8. Use 1/2 cup sliced white onions
  9. Provide White Rice
Instructions to make Kelly’s Beef and Broccoli:
  1. In a large bowl, whisk together 2 tablespoons cornstarch with 3 tablespoons water. Add the beef to the bowl and toss to combine.
  2. In a separate small bowl, whisk together the remaining 1 tablespoon cornstarch with the so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ic and ginger. Set the sauce aside.
  3. Heat a large nonstick sauté pan over medium heat. Add 1 tablespoon of the vegetable oil and once it is hot, add the beef and cook, stirring constantly until the beef is almost cooked through. Using a slotted spoon, transfer the beef to a plate and set it aside.
  4. Add the remaining 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il to the pan and once it is hot, add the broccoli florets and sliced onions and cook, stirring occasionally, until the broccoli is tender, about 4 minutes.
  5. Return the beef to the pan then add the prepared sauce. Bring the mixture to a boil and cook, stirring, for 1 minute or until the sauce thickens slightly. Serve with rice or noodles.
